At UGGP News (United Gazette of Global Policy), we are committed to maintaining the highest standards of journalistic ethics, independence, and accountability. This policy outlines the principles that govern our editorial work, business practices, and engagement with readers, contributors, and partners.

1. Editorial Independence and Integrity

UGGP News maintains a strict separation between editorial and commercial activity. All editorial judgments are made independently of advertisers, sponsors, political entities, or outside influence. Sponsored or partner material is always clearly labeled.

2. Accuracy, Fairness, and Accountability

We strive for accuracy, balance, and fairness in every story. If errors occur, we correct them promptly under our Corrections Policy. Our journalists make every effort to contact relevant parties for fair representation.

3. Conflicts of Interest

Editors, contributors, and staff must disclose any potential conflicts of interest that could affect objectivity. No one may cover organizations in which they hold financial or personal interests without disclosure and oversight.

4. Plagiarism and Originality

UGGP News enforces a zero-tolerance policy on plagiarism. All reporting must be original or fully attributed, with sources cited accurately.

5. Anti-Discrimination and Inclusion

We do not publish material that discriminates on the basis of race, gender, religion, sexual orientation, age, or socioeconomic status. Our editorial voice is inclusive, reflecting the diversity of the global community.

6. Privacy and Consent

Private information is not published without lawful consent. Sensitive matters are handled responsibly, respecting both journalistic standards and privacy laws.

7. Legal Compliance

UGGP News (United Gazette of Global Policy) complies with international laws on:

  • Copyright and intellectual property
  • Global privacy regulations (including GDPR)
  • Advertising and disclosure standards
  • Defamation and libel

8. Contributor and Partner Conduct

All writers, freelancers, and partners must comply with this policy. Violations — such as misrepresentation, plagiarism, or breaches of disclosure — may result in permanent removal and, if necessary, legal action.
